ProBit Global Contract Trading Method

Introduction

ProBit Global is a leading cryptocurrency exchange that offers a variety of trading products, including contract trading. Contract trading is a form of derivatives trading that allows traders to speculate on the future price of an asset without actually owning the asset. This can be a powerful tool for both hedging and speculation.

How to Trade Contracts on ProBit Global

To trade contracts on ProBit Global, you will need to first create an account and deposit funds. Once you have done this, you can follow these steps:

  1. Choose a contract to trade. ProBit Global offers a variety of contracts, including perpetual contracts and futures contracts. Perpetual contracts are contracts that do not have an expiry date, while futures contracts are contracts that expire on a specific date.
  2. Decide on your position. You can either buy or sell a contract. If you buy a contract, you are betting that the price of the asset will rise. If you sell a contract, you are betting that the price of the asset will fall.
  3. Set your leverage. Leverage is a tool that allows you to trade with more capital than you have in your account. However, it is important to use leverage carefully, as it can magnify both your profits and your losses.
  4. Place your order. Once you have decided on your position and leverage, you can place your order. ProBit Global offers a variety of order types, including market orders, limit orders, and stop orders.
  5. Monitor your position. Once you have placed your order, you should monitor your position closely. This will help you to manage your risk and take profits when your target is reached.

Tips for Trading Contracts on ProBit Global

Here are a few tips for trading contracts on ProBit Global:

  • Do your research. Before you start trading contracts, it is important to do your research and understand the risks involved.
  • Start small. When you are first starting out, it is important to start small and trade with a small amount of capital. This will help you to learn the ropes and avoid losing too much money.
  • Use leverage carefully. Leverage can be a powerful tool, but it is important to use it carefully. Only use leverage if you are comfortable with the risks involved.
  • Set stop-loss orders. Stop-loss orders can help you to limit your losses if the price of the asset moves against you.
  • Take profits. When your target is reached, it is important to take profits. This will help you to lock in your gains and avoid giving them back.
